The Futureform Building System uses welded light gauge, galvanised steel sections in a volumetric, modular system which are fitted out to a given specification and for a particular application.
The System has a wide range of applications and has been successfully used for:
• Private Residential mortgageable houses and apartments
• Social houses and apartments
• Hotels rooms
• Student rooms
• Garden offices
The structure of the System is manufactured using modern roll-formers which fabricate individual members to form panels with very tight tolerances.
The frames are assembled within a high tolerance 3 dimensional jig system which determines the accuracy of the volumetric form. The jig is formed via a hydraulic system to very close tolerance then welding begins. This determines the size and shape of the module for the rest of its design life enabling them to act as a monocoque or structural skin in which loads are supported by the external perimeters of the individual modules, following similar load lines to conventional construction. The shape of the modules can be any configuration which is transportable and need not be rectilinear.
